We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:


Current browse context:


Change to browse by:

References & Citations

DBLP - CS Bibliography


(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o ScienceWISE logo

Computer Science > Logic in Computer Science

Title: On Computability of Data Word Functions Defined by Transducers

Abstract: In this paper, we investigate the problem of synthesizing computable functions of infinite words over an infinite alphabet (data omega-words). The notion of computability is defined through Turing machines with infinite inputs which can produce the corresponding infinite outputs in the limit. We use non-deterministic transducers equipped with registers, an extension of register automata with outputs, to specify functions. Such transducers may not define functions but more generally relations of data omega-words, and we show that it is PSpace-complete to test whether a given transducer defines a function. Then, given a function defined by some register transducer, we show that it is decidable (and again, PSpace-complete) whether such function is computable. As for the known finite alphabet case, we show that computability and continuity coincide for functions defined by register transducers, and show how to decide continuity. We also define a subclass for which those problems are solvable in polynomial time.
Subjects: Logic in Computer Science (cs.LO); Formal Languages and Automata Theory (cs.FL)
Cite as: arXiv:2002.08203 [cs.LO]
  (or arXiv:2002.08203v1 [cs.LO] for this version)

Submission history

From: Léo Exibard [view email]
[v1] Wed, 19 Feb 2020 14:17:24 GMT (191kb)

Link back to: arXiv, form interface, contact.